PSMT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2017 in Review

154 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Pricesmart (PSMT) for Q2 2017, worth a combined $1.93B — down 4.4% from $2.02B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 18 funds closed out of PSMT and 14 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 33 trimmed existing stakes and 78 added.

The largest buyer was Genesis Asset Managers, adding an estimated $38.3M. The largest seller was Massachusetts Financial Services, exiting entirely with an estimated $58.4M sold.
